The Beginning 

The Blokes

Playing at Milhuff's Department Store:  July 1966

Members:  Vaughn Smith (vocals), Ken Cogan (drums), Rod Milhuff (Bass),  Mike Casey (guitar), David Whitt (guitar)

  
 

 

              I began my musical career with a group from local high schools

in Portsmouth Ohio.  Because of the influence of the British groups,

 we choose the name "The Blokes" because that was a term

for good friends among the English.

 

 

I am unable to provide recorded music from this group because we played in the 60's 

However, following is a partial list of some of the songs that were popular during that period.
